How much does a Regulatory Affairs Director make in Washington, DC?
A Regulatory Affairs Director in Washington, DC earns a solid income. The average yearly salary stands at about $178,095. This salary shows the value that companies place on skilled professionals in this role.
The salary range for this position in Washington, DC shows the earning potential. At the lower end, some directors earn around $110,000. Those with more experience or in higher positions can earn up to $245,000 a year. This range gives plenty of opportunities for growth and higher earnings over time.
